Godey's magazine, in 1863, featured a knitting pattern for what was described as men's "driving" gloves. These gloves are based on that pattern and have been knit from 100% wool that is small gauge and small and comfortable to wear. We are pleased to be able to offer these as there has been a void in the living history community for hand knit authentic gloves that could bridge the gap between mittens and wristers. Ours are currently availabe in dark gray or light gray and are sized to fit most.
